Seton Hall 75, South Florida 60

Associated Press

Wednesday, February 25, 2009

NEWARK, N.J. -- Jeremy Hazell scored 20 points to lead Seton Hall to a 75-60 victory over South Florida Wednesday night. The victory enabled the Pirates (15-12, 6-9 Big East) to stay in contention for a postseason tournament berth. They have three regular season games remaining before the Big East Tournament.
